Installation and Space Considerations
Optimizing Your Space with the Right Installation
When it comes to installing a Hoshizaki undercounter ice maker, evaluating your space and ensuring the best fit is crucial. The design of this machine allows it to integrate seamlessly into various settings, whether in a bustling commercial kitchen or a compact office breakroom. This is largely due to its meticulously crafted compact structure that champions both functionality and aesthetics. The built storage aspect of the Hoshizaki model permits an efficient storage bin for crescent cuber ice production, ensuring that your daily ice needs are consistently met without occupying excessive space. Before installation, consider whether your space is best suited for a cooled undercounter model. Air-cooled models are more common in environments where ventilation isn't an issue, whereas water-cooled units may be beneficial in situations where minimizing heat generation is a priority. Key Installation Considerations:- Space Requirements: Ensure that there is enough room for the ice machine to be installed under the counter while leaving sufficient space for air circulation, especially for air-cooled models. The dimensions of the machine should be compared with your available space to maintain both performance and efficiency.
- Accessibility: The position should allow easy access to the storage bin for convenient ice retrieval. This ensures seamless operations and quick ice production without unnecessary interruptions.
- Drainage Access: Proper drainage setup is critical. Make sure there is an accessible drain line already in place to avoid any water overflow issues, especially with water-cooled units.
- Power Supply: Confirm that your chosen location supports the electrical requirements of the machine. These ice machines typically require a designated circuit to function optimally.
Maintenance Tips for Longevity
Ensuring Longevity Through Effective Maintenance
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ure your Hoshizaki undercounter ice machine operates efficiently and lasts longer. Like any high-quality ice maker, keeping up with maintenance not only extends the life of the machine but also enhances its daily ice production efficiency.- Cleaning the Machine: It's important to clean the ice machine regularly to prevent the buildup of minerals and bacteria. Make sure to follow the manufacturer’s guidelines to maintain its stainless steel finish and optimal functionality.
- Checking the Air Filters: As your machine might be air cooled or water cooled, regularly check and clean the filters. This ensures efficient operation and can prevent overheating, especially in a cooled built environment.
- Inspecting the Water Supply: Ensure that the water inlet to the ice maker is free from obstructions and that the water pressure is sufficient. This is vital as it affects the consistency of crescent or cube ice.
- Sanitizing the Interior: Over time, even the highest quality ice makers, like those from the Hoshizaki baj series, can develop mold or slime. Utilize the recommended sanitizing products to clean the interior parts ensuring ice production remains sanitary.
- Monitoring Ice Bin Storage: Regularly check the storage bin to ensure it is not overfilled and that it maintains the appropriate temperature for ice capacity. Proper ice storage should prevent the cubes from melting or clumping together.
